The Evolution of Legal Documentation

The legal industry has always been heavily reliant on written records and documentation. Traditionally, the transcription of legal recordings was a manual process, carried out by professional typists or legal secretaries. However, this method posed significant challenges, including high costs, lengthy turnaround times, and varying levels of accuracy. The advent of digital transcription services marked a significant turning point, providing legal professionals with the tools to streamline their documentation processes.

Advantages for Legal Professionals

  • Time and Cost Efficiency: Digital transcription significantly reduces the time spent on documentation, allowing legal professionals to focus on more critical aspects of their cases. This efficiency also translates to cost savings, as the need for extensive manual labor is diminished.
  • Increased Accuracy: With advancements in AI and machine learning, transcription services can now achieve high levels of accuracy, even in the context of complex legal terminology and multiple speakers.
  • Ease of Access and Organization: Transcribed documents are easier to store, search, and retrieve, improving the overall organization of legal records. Digital files can be quickly accessed from anywhere, enhancing the flexibility and responsiveness of legal practices.
  • Security and Confidentiality: Reputable transcription services prioritize the security and confidentiality of their clients’ data, using encryption and secure protocols to protect sensitive information.
